Background
When various cast-in-place structures such as open cut tunnels and the like are constructed, secondary structures such as anti-collision curbstones, drainage ditches and the like need to be made after the main structure is constructed, and steel templates are usually selected for carrying out the molding construction due to the characteristics of irregular shape, small operation range and the like. Because the steel form dead weight is great, and the operation space often receives the major structure restriction in earlier stage, can't adopt hoisting machinery to hoist, need adopt artifical the lift to hang, hoist and mount efficiency is lower, and the construction risk is great, consequently needs to develop a flexibility strong, simple structure, convenient operation's template lifting device.

Specific embodiment 1, a template hoist and mount and transport means, jib 3 including the level setting, jib 3 adopts the steel pipe preparation, and 3 welding in the bottom of jib have support frame 2, and support frame 2 includes first support frame 201 and second support frame 202. The bottom of the first support frame 201 and the second support frame 202 is welded with a transverse shaft 101, and wheels are mounted at two ends of the transverse shaft 101.
The first support frame 201 is an inverted V-shaped structure formed by welding two steel pipes, the second support frame 202 is an inverted V-shaped structure formed by welding two section steels, and the bottoms of the first support frame 201 and the second support frame 202 are both welded on the transverse shaft 101. The first supporting frame 201 and the second supporting frame 202 are arranged at an included angle of 30 degrees.
One side of the suspender 3 is welded at the outer end part of the included angle of the top of the first support frame 201, and the other side of the suspender passes through the included angle of the top of the second support frame 202. The first reinforcing rib 501 horizontally arranged is welded in the included angle of the top of the second support frame 202, and the suspender 3 is welded with the first reinforcing rib 501. The free end of the suspension rod 3 at the side of the first support frame 201 is a first free end 301, the free end of the suspension rod 3 at the side of the second support frame 202 is a second free end 302, and the length of the first free end 301 is smaller than that of the second free end 302. A lifting lug 4 is welded on the bottom surface of the outer side end of the first free end, and the lifting lug 4 is a perforated steel plate.
The top of the second support frame 202 is fixedly connected with a second reinforcing rib 502 towards the middle of the first free end 301 and the middle of the second free end 302 respectively.
The specific using process is as follows: pushing the second free end 302 of the suspender 3, pushing a template hoisting and transporting tool of the embodiment to a template position to be hoisted, then connecting the rope 6 with the template 7 to be hoisted through the perforated steel plate 4, manually pressing down the second free end of the suspender 3, hoisting the template 7 suspended on the lifting lug 4 of the first free end 301, and transporting the template 7 to a proper position. The length of the second free end of the structure is larger than that of the first free end, so that labor is saved in the using process, the bottom of the tool is provided with the wheels, and the tool is convenient to move.
